Check out 6 tricks with translucent powder that will transform your makeup:
1. Leave voluminous eyelashes

In addition to a good mascara, the secret to getting more volume in your lashes is to use a little translucent powder. You should apply a little bit of powder to your hair and then apply the mask. For a more intense result, layer, alternating between powder and mask.
The product ends up creating a film around the eyelashes and leaving the strands thicker and more prominent.
2. Mattify creamy lipstick

Any lipstick can be made matte if you apply a layer of translucent powder over it. In addition to the matte effect, this trick gives lipstick incredible durability. But, don’t get excited: just a small amount on the lipstick, just that “little dirt” that remains on the brush.
3. Prevent dark eyeshadow from smudging the skin

Do you know how to prevent your skin from getting dirty when doing that black smoky eye? Simply apply a thick layer of translucent powder in a half-moon shape to the area under your eyes. The eyeshadow pigment will fall onto this “bed” and will not come into contact with the already prepared skin. Then just use the broom brush to sweep up the excess dust and everything will be under control.
4. Prevent concealer from creasing

To prevent the concealer from creasing, marking expression lines and lasting longer, you must seal the product with translucent powder. You should apply a good layer over the fresh concealer and leave it for a few minutes, allowing it to fill in the skin’s grooves and pores, creating a velvety and uniform appearance, without leaving a heavy appearance.
But, of course, skin preparation also counts a lot. Moisturizer, sunscreen and primer help avoid unwanted effects and make makeup last longer.
5. Disguise oiliness

If you don’t like the heavier look that face powder gives your makeup, opt for translucent powder. Because it’s very thin, it hides oil instantly. The perfect application is with a large, fluffy brush, directly on the T-zone, which includes the forehead, sides of the nose and chin; and in other areas of the face that tend to become oily throughout the day.
6. Prevent the outline from erasing

To stop your eyeliner from smudging, use translucent powder. This greatly increases durability and prevents your makeup from melting throughout the day.
For this trick, simply apply a little powder directly to the line, with the help of a beveled brush, to create an invisible barrier. This prevents the pigment from flowing with oil, for example.
A thin layer of powder on the eyelids also makes the eyeliner come out more evenly and last longer.
